Brainy uses a graph-based data model with two primary concepts:
1. **Nouns**: The main entities in your data (nodes in the graph)
- Each noun has a unique ID, vector representation, and metadata
- Nouns can be categorized by type (Person, Place, Thing, Event, Concept, etc.)
- Nouns are automatically vectorized for similarity search

## Installation
Due to a dependency conflict between TensorFlow.js packages, you need to use the `--legacy-peer-deps` flag when
installing:
```bash
npm install @soulcraft/brainy

If you encounter an error like this:
```
npm error ERESOLVE unable to resolve dependency tree
npm error Found: @tensorflow/tfjs-core@4.22.0
npm error Could not resolve dependency: peer @tensorflow/tfjs-core@"3.21.0" from @tensorflow/tfjs-converter@3.21.0
```
Use the `--legacy-peer-deps` flag as shown above to resolve it.

### Autocomplete
The CLI supports autocomplete for commands, noun types, and verb types. To enable autocomplete:
```bash
# Set up autocomplete for your shell
brainy completion-setup
# Restart your shell or source your shell configuration file
# For bash:
source ~/.bashrc
# For zsh:
source ~/.zshrc
```
Once enabled, you can use tab completion for:
- Commands (e.g., `brainy a<tab>` completes to `brainy add`)
- Noun types in metadata (e.g., when adding nouns)
- Verb types (e.g., when adding relationships)
